Dominating Black Beans: Techniques and Secrets for Culinary Triumph

Black beans are a flexible more info staple in many cuisines, offering a rich flavor and nutritional punch. However, achieving perfectly cooked black beans can sometimes be a challenge. With these handy tips and tricks, you'll be on your way to becoming a black bean expert. First, be sure to choose fresh, high-quality beans resulting in optimal flavor and texture. Before cooking, completely rinse the beans to remove any debris or impurities. Next, pre-soak the beans overnight in room temperature water for approximately 8 hours. Soaking helps tenderize the beans, reducing cooking time and improving their texture.

  • Remember using a pressure cooker to significantly reduce cooking time.
  • Add aromatics like onions, garlic, or spices while cooking for added flavor.
  • Stay away from over-cooking the beans, as this can create a undesirable consistency.
  • Adding spices to taste at the end of cooking improves their flavor.
